Discover the Historic Oscarsborg Fortress
Explore the historic Oscarsborg Fortress, a scenic military site with stunning views and rich stories of Norway's past, located in the Oslofjord.
Oscarsborg Fortress, a remarkable historical site, offers tourists a captivating blend of military history and stunning natural beauty. Located on a scenic island in Norway, this fortress played a pivotal role during World War II and remains a symbol of Norway's rich heritage. Explore its ancient walls, enjoy breathtaking views of the Oslofjord, and immerse yourself in the stories of its past.

Local tips
- Plan your visit during the summer months to enjoy the ferry ride and the fortress's full range of activities.
- Wear comfortable shoes, as exploring the fortress involves walking and climbing.
- Check the ferry schedule in advance to ensure a smooth trip to and from the island.
- Bring a camera to capture the breathtaking views of the Oslofjord from the fortress.
- Consider packing a picnic to enjoy at one of the scenic spots within the fortress grounds.

Getting There
-
Car
From any location in Østfold, head towards Drøbak. Use the E6 highway and take the exit for Rv 156 towards Drøbak. Continue driving until you reach Drøbak, then follow the signs for Oscarsborg Fortress. You will eventually take the ferry from Drøbak to Oscarsborg. Ensure you have the ferry schedule handy, as it operates at specific times. The ferry ride will take about 15 minutes and costs approximately 50 NOK for a round trip.
-
Public Transportation
If you are using public transport, start by taking a train from your location in Østfold to the nearest station, which is usually either Ski or Moss. From there, take a bus to Drøbak. Once in Drøbak, you will need to walk to the ferry terminal to catch the ferry to Oscarsborg Fortress. Make sure to check the bus and train schedules ahead of time, as they may vary. The ferry ride costs around 50 NOK for a round trip.
-
Ferry
Once you arrive in Drøbak, locate the ferry terminal. Purchase your ticket at the terminal or online in advance. The ferry departs regularly, but be sure to check the schedule to avoid long waits. The ferry will take you directly to Oscarsborg Fortress, where you can explore the historic site.
